How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Englewood?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Englewood Studio Apartments | $781 | $745 | $825 |
| Englewood 1 Bedroom Apartments | $975 | $855 | $1,095 |
| Englewood 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,548 | $998 | $2,100 |
| Englewood 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,675 | $1,200 | $2,200 |
| Englewood 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,371 | $2,293 | $2,450 |
